What it is

Two hours in the whitewater at Belongil or Clarkes, depending on the wind, on a 7'6" or 8' soft-top that's hard to fall off. You get fifteen minutes of dryland (pop-up technique, ocean safety, how to read a wave you'll actually catch), then the rest of the time in the water, one instructor per six students, corrections in real time.

Most people stand up in the first session. Byron's waves are forgiving and the instructors here have been doing this for years. They push you into the wave, call the pop-up, and haul you back out through the rip. That's the difference between a lesson and hiring a board and hoping.

This is a genuine beginner lesson. If you've surfed before and want to work on technique, ask about the improvers session instead. Same operator, different group.

Practical notes

Lessons run at 9am and 11am most days, with a 1pm session added in summer. Meeting point is the school's shopfront in central Byron, a short walk from the main beach. You walk to the beach together with the boards.

Byron is warm enough to surf year-round. Wetsuit tops are offered in winter (June to August) when the water dips to around 20°C. The main beach can close with sharks, weather, or size. They'll relocate to Belongil or Clarkes, both gentle beginner-friendly beaches.

Not suitable for non-swimmers or under-8s. If you're nervous in the ocean, tell the instructor at the start. They'll keep you closer in.
